body.main {
	background-color: #144612; 
	}

td.topbar1 {
	background-color:#144612;
	background-image: url(../images/main/topbar1.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 900px;
	height: 110px;
	padding: 0px;
	margin: 0px;
	}

td.topbar2 {
	background-color:#144612;
	background-image: url(../images/main/topbar2.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 900px;
	height: 55px;
	padding: 0px;
	margin: 0px;
	color: #FFFFFF;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
	font-weight: bold; 
	font-size : 1.2em; 
	vertical-align: top;
	}

td.menuBlock {
	background-color:#144612;
	background-image: url(../images/main/menubg.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 394px;
	height: 528px;
	padding: 0px;
	margin: 0px;
	}

td.textBlockGreen {
	background-color:#144612;
	background-image: url(../images/main/textbgGreen.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 542px;
	height: 528px;
	padding: 0px;
	margin: 0px;
	}

td.textBlockWhite {
	background-color:#144612;
	background-image: url(../images/main/textbgWhite.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 542px;
	height: 528px;
	padding: 0px;
	margin: 0px;
	vertical-align: top;
	}

td.textBlockPadding {
	background-color:#144612;
	background-image: url(../images/main/textBlockPad.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 54px;
	height: 528px;
	padding: 0px;
	margin: 0px;
	}

td.iconRow {
	background-color:#144612;
	background-image: url(../images/main/iconbg.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 394px;
	height: 161px;
	padding: 0px;
	margin: 0px;
	}

td.footer {
	background-color:#144612;
	background-image: url(../images/main/footerbg.jpg);
	background-repeat: no-repeat;
	border-collapse:collapse;
	width: 394px;
	height: 46px;
	padding: 0px;
	margin: 0px;
	text-align: center;
	}

p.headerText {font-family: Tahoma, Verdana, Helvetica, sans-serif; margin-left: 180px; line-height: 1.4em; text-decoration: none; font-size : 1em; color: #FFFFFF;}

a.daggettLink:link {text-decoration: none; color: #4990fa;}
a.daggettLink:visited {text-decoration: none; color: #4990fa;}
a.daggettLink:hover {text-decoration: none; color: #DF5E10;}
a.daggettLink:active {text-decoration: none; color: #4990fa;}

p.menu {font-family: Tahoma, Verdana, Helvetica, sans-serif; margin-left: 120px; line-height: 2.3em; text-decoration: none; 	font-variant: small-caps;
font-size: 2.2em; font-weight: bold; letter-spacing: 2px; color: #a7fb3a;}
a.menu:link { text-decoration: none; color: #a7fb3a;}
a.menu:visited { text-decoration: none; color: #a7fb3a;}
a.menu:hover { text-decoration: none; color: #DF5E10;}
a.menu:active { text-decoration: none; color: #a7fb3a;}

p.menuSmall {font-family: Tahoma, Verdana, Helvetica, sans-serif; margin-left: 120px; line-height: 2.3em; text-decoration: none; 	font-variant: small-caps;
font-size: 1.6em; font-weight: bold; letter-spacing: 2px; color: #a7fb3a;}
a.menuSmall:link { text-decoration: none; color: #a7fb3a;}
a.menuSmall:visited { text-decoration: none; color: #a7fb3a;}
a.menuSmall:hover { text-decoration: none; color: #DF5E10;}
a.menuSmall:active { text-decoration: none; color: #a7fb3a;}

p.footer {
	color : #000000;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
	font-size : 9px; 
	text-align: center;
	line-height : 10px; 
	padding : 0px 0px 0px 0px; 
	}

p.textRight {
	color : #FFFFFF;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
	font-size : 1.1em; 
	font-weight : bold; 
	line-height : 18px; 
	text-align: right;
	padding-right: 10px; 
	}

p.title {
	color : #DF5E10;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
	font-size: 2.1em; 
	font-weight: bold; 
	text-align: right;
	font-variant: small-caps;
	text-decoration: none;
	padding-right: 10px; 
	}
	
p.content {
	color: #154714;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
	font-size : 1em; 
	line-height : 14px; 
	text-align: left;
	padding-right: 10px;
	padding-left: 10px;
	}

p.caption {
	color: #154714; 
	font-family: Tahoma, Verdana, Helvetica, sans-serif;
sans-serif;
	font-size : .8em; 
	line-height : 10px; 
	text-align: left;
	padding-right: 10px;
	padding-left: 45px;
	}







p.contentNoLead {
	color: #000000; 
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	font-size : 10px; 
	line-height : 12px; 
	text-align: left;
	margin-top: 0px;
	}


p.captionCentered {
	color: #000000; 
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	font-size : 9px; 
	line-height : 10px; 
	text-align: center;
	padding-right: 10px;
	padding-left: 15px;
	}







table.footer {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	background-color: #FFFFFF;
	width: 800px;
	color:#000000;
	font-size : 10px; 
}

a.aForWhite:link {text-decoration: underline; font-weight : bold; color: #000099;}
a.aForWhite:visited {text-decoration: underline; font-weight : bold; color: #000099;}
a.aForWhite:hover {text-decoration: none; font-weight : bold; color: #990000;}
a.aForWhite:active {text-decoration: underline; font-weight : bold; color: #000099;}

p.aForBarMenu {color: #F0F0F0; font-size: 12px; line-height: 16px;}
a.aForBarMenu:link {text-decoration: none; color: #F0F0F0;}
a.aForBarMenu:visited {text-decoration: none; color: #F0F0F0;}
a.aForBarMenu:hover {text-decoration: none; color: #990000;}
a.aForBarMenu:active {text-decoration: none; color: #F0F0F0;}


p.contentCenter {
	color: #000000; 
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	font-size : 10px; 
	line-height : 18px; 
	text-align: center;
	padding-right: 30px;
	padding-left: 15px;
	}

p.contentOnWhite {
	color: #000000; 
	font-size : 10px; 
	line-height : 18px; 
	text-align: justify;
	padding-right: 20px;
	padding-left: 0px;
	}

p.contentOnWhiteTight {
	color: #000000; 
	font-size : 10px; 
	line-height : 12px; 
	text-align: justify;
	padding-right: 20px;
	padding-left: 0px;
	}

td.content {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	background-color:#FFFFFF;
	border-collapse:collapse;
	text-align:left;
	vertical-align: top;
	width: 800px;
	padding: 10px;
	}

p.subtitle {
	color : #666666; 
	font-size : 14px; 
	font-weight : bold; 
	line-height : 18px; 
	}
	
.greyTay {
	background:#CCCCCC; 
	margin: 10px;
	color:#000000;
	}


img.noborder {border: 0px;}

.container {	
	width:900px;
	margin: 25px auto auto auto;	
	padding:0;	
	text-align: left;
	background-color:#000000;
}


table.content {margin: 30px}

table.footer {
	background-color: #000000;
	width: 900px;
	color:#FFFFFF;
	font-size : 10px; 
}

td.headtop {
	background-image: url(../images/headtop.jpg);
	background-repeat: no-repeat;
	height: 94px;
	width: 900px;
	font-weight : bold; 
	text-align:right;
}

td.headmenu {
	position:relative;	
	float:left;  
	clear:left;	
	background-image: url(../images/headmenu.jpg);
	background-repeat: no-repeat;
	height: 22px;
	width: 900px;
	text-align:left;
	outline-style: none;
}
td.headbottom {
	background-image: url(../images/headbottom.jpg);
	background-repeat: no-repeat;
	height: 100px;
	width: 900px;
	text-align:right;
}


td.shadowtop {
	background-image: url(../images/shadowtop.jpg);
	background-repeat: no-repeat;
	height: 38px;
	width: 900px;
}

td.maincontent {
	background-image: url(../images/shadowleft.jpg);
	width: 900px;
}

td.contentLeft1 {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	line-height:1.2em;
	color:#000000;
	background-color:#FFFFFF;
	border-collapse:collapse;
	text-align:left;
	vertical-align: top;
	width: 800px;
	}

/* ------------------------------
Table layout for page content
------------------------------- */

/** Shared **/

td.menuRight {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	background: #323232  url(../images/bg-contentright.jpg) no-repeat top;
	border-collapse:collapse;
	text-align: right;
	vertical-align: top;
	width: 250px;
}

a.aForDark:link {text-decoration: underline; font-weight: bold; color: #F0F0F0;}
a.aForDark:visited {text-decoration: underline; font-weight: bold; color: #F0F0F0;}
a.aForDark:hover {text-decoration: underline; font-weight: bold; color: #990000;}
a.aForDark:active {text-decoration: underline; font-weight: bold; color: #F0F0F0;}


h3 {font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if; color: #000000; font-size : 16px; font-weight: bold;}


/** Set up one single white column for content, menu at top **/


/** Set up left two columns: one for content, right column for menu **/

td.contentTwoLeft {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	line-height:1.2em;
	color:#000000;
	background-color:#FFFFFF;
	border-collapse:collapse;
	text-align:left;
	vertical-align: top;
	width: 600px;
	}

td.contentLeft2 {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	line-height:1.2em;
	color:#000000;
	background-color:#FFFFFF;
	border-collapse:collapse;
	text-align:left;
	vertical-align: top;
	width: 600px;
	}

td.contentRight3 {
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	line-height:1.2em;
	color:#FFFFFF;
	background: #323232  url(../images/bg-contentright.jpg) no-repeat top;
	border-collapse:collapse;
	text-align:right;
	vertical-align: top;
	width: 250px;
}

p.menuRightSmall {
	color : #888888; 
	font-size : 9px; 
	line-height : 10px; 
	padding-right: 10px;
	padding-left: 15px;
	}
	
p.contentRight {color: #FFFFFF; font-size: 10px; line-height: 18px; text-align: justify; padding-right: 10px; padding-left: 15px;}
p.contentRightRJ {color: #FFFFFF; font-size: 10px; line-height: 18px; text-align: right; padding-right: 10px; padding-left: 15px;}


p.captionWhite {
	color: #FFFFFF; 
	font-family: "Lucida Grande", "Trebuchet MS",  Verdana, Helvetica, sans-serif;
	font-size : 9px; 
	line-height : 10px; 
	text-align: justify;
	padding-right: 10px;
	padding-left: 15px;
	}

	


